Burgan Bank Private Banking recently held an exclusive event for its clientele at Dar Al-Athar Al-Islamiyya’s Museum in the Americani Cultural Center. The event was an opportunity for the bank to meet and strengthen ties with its high net worth clients, as well as to shed light on the recent key milestones that Burgan Bank’s Private Banking Group achieved by winning the prestigious “Best Private Bank in Kuwait award in 2011”. During the event, guests were treated to a special  tour to view for the first time in Kuwait the remarkable Al Sabah collection “Treasury of the World: Jewelled Arts of India in the Age of Mughals” galleries and were also briefed on the history of the Americani Mission Hospital followed by a special performance with contemporary music played for the first time in Kuwait by the international and famous “Vienna Boys Choir”.

May Al-Mudhaf, Burgan Bank’s Chief Investment Banking and Treasury Officer said: “ This exclusive evening is a taken of appreciation to our clientele to thank them for voting for us at the 2011 World Finance Banking Awards which led to recognizing Burgan Private Banking as the best private bank in Kuwait.” 

Earlier in 2007, Burgan Bank Private Banking was recognized by Euromoney as the Best Local Private Bank in Kuwait. In 2011, it was once again awarded with the “Best Private Bank in Kuwait” award by World Finance, a reflection of its commitment to attain trust through excellence.

Burgan Bank’s Private Banking Group provides wealth management services, investment vehicles, and traditional banking services to clients from Kuwait and the region with high net worth. 

Background Information

Burgan Bank

Established in 1977, Burgan Bank is the youngest conventional Bank and second largest by assets in Kuwait, with a significant focus on the corporate and financial institutions sectors, as well as having a growing retail, and private bank customer base. Burgan Bank has majority owned subsidiaries in the MENAT region supported by one of the largest regional branch networks. which include Gulf Bank Algeria - AGB (Algeria), Bank of Baghdad - BOB (Iraq & Lebanon),Tunis International Bank – TIB (Tunisia), and fully owned Burgan Bank – Turkey, (collectively known as the “Burgan Bank Group”). Furthermore, Burgan Bank has a present in the UAE through its corporate office (“Burgan Financial Services Limited) which had helped the bank to participate in multiple financing opportunities in the UAE.
